What’s the Difference?
When it comes to knowing how to choose between a woodburner and a multi-fuel stove, it’s important to learn how they are different. The type of fuel they burn is one of the primary differences.
- Woodburners are designed specifically to burn wood. They feature a fixed grate and don’t usually have a removable ashpan. A small layer of ash helps with combustion and only needs clearing occasionally.
- Multi-fuel stoves are more versatile and capable of burning wood, smokeless fuels, and peat. They include a raised grate to allow air to circulate under the fuel for more efficient burning and come with a removable ashpan for easier cleaning.
Why Choose a Woodburner?
Simplicity
Woodburners are simple in design, making them easy to operate and maintain. If you prefer something straightforward, this could be your best option.
Environmentally Friendly
Wood is a renewable resource, so woodburners are an environmentally friendly choice. As long as you use sustainably sourced wood, woodburners are considered carbon neutral. The carbon released when burning wood is equivalent to the amount absorbed by the tree during its growth.
Lower Costs
Woodburners are generally less expensive to purchase than multi-fuel stoves, and wood can be a cost-effective fuel source, especially if you have local supplies.
High Heat Output
Woodburners are excellent at producing a high level of heat, making them ideal for creating a cosy and warm atmosphere in your home.
Why Choose a Multi-Fuel Stove?
Versatility
Multi-fuel stoves give you more flexibility, allowing you to choose between different fuels depending on availability and cost. This can be particularly helpful if wood isn’t always accessible in your area.
Efficient Burning
Multi-fuel stoves can be adjusted to burn each type of fuel more efficiently. For example, you can burn smokeless fuel at a slower rate to maximise heat output, which can help you save on fuel costs.
Easy Cleaning
The removable ashpan makes it easier to clear out ash from a multi-fuel stove. With this design, you won’t need to clear ash as often, and the process is more straightforward compared to a woodburner.
Year-Round Use
If you struggle to store or find dry wood during certain times of the year, a multi-fuel stove provides the flexibility to use alternative fuels, ensuring a reliable heat source.
Key Considerations when deciding how to choose between a woodburner and a multi-fuel stove?
Fuel Availability
If you live in an area where wood is easily available and you can store it, a woodburner is a great option. However, if wood is harder to source, or if you lack storage space, a multi-fuel stove might be more practical.
Cost
Woodburners are usually more affordable to purchase and run, especially if you have access to wood. Multi-fuel stoves offer more versatility but can be pricier, and the cost of smokeless fuel or peat can vary.
Ease of Use
If you’re looking for a simple and low-maintenance option, a woodburner may be your best choice. Multi-fuel stoves require more attention to fuel type and adjustments, but the ashpan makes cleaning easier.
Environmental Impact
Both stove types produce emissions, but woodburners are generally seen as more environmentally friendly since wood is a renewable resource. Multi-fuel stoves can rely on fossil fuels, which are less sustainable.
